Gracious living: 94 Mount Charlie Road, Riddells Creek, 3431

If a glamorous period-style residence, coupled with magnificent surrounds and inspiring alfresco spaces, sounds like heaven, then this one is a heart-winner.

On about 8.09 hectares of flat land and built by the master builder owner, the house is an exemplar of fine craftsmanship reflecting the look of yesteryear. It’s awash in features such as dado walls, hand-painted rosettes and corbels, ornate cornices and leadlight, with a colour palette that helps create a gracious mood.

Flanking a beautiful foyer (check out the floor tiles) are a fitted study on one side, a lounge/billiard room on the other. The latter has a fireplace with antique surround, as well as the same floorboards as in the adjoining kitchen-meals zone and family room with wood heater under another antique mantelpiece – a leadlight box bay window in here is sumptuous.

The big kitchen, with oak cabinetry, has a walk-in pantry, an island bench and all mod-cons.

The next-door laundry/sewing room has a walk-in closet.

The four fitted and carpeted bedrooms each have old-worlde charm, the main with walk-in robe and en suite. The main bathroom is a step back in time, with clawfoot tub, timber vanity flanked by leadlight windows and feature toilet.

An enormous, fully enclosed entertainment room with banks of windows and brick flooring, as well as a barbecue under a rangehood, is a fab space. Just outside, there’s a covered area with wood-fired pizza oven, hotplate and barbecue. A vine-covered timber walkway heads to another wonderful covered deck with built-in seating, while along the way there are vegie boxes and fruit trees.

The piece-de-resistance, however, is the glass pavilion in the front garden – a romantic setting for an evening drink or brekkie a deux, looking out to beautiful gardens. The property runs as a lucrative farm-stay business and this would surely be a favourite spot.

Finishers include a large shed with office, mezzainine and pot belly stove, 90,000-litre water tanks, a bore, three dams, fox-proof chook house, paddocks and shelter box and a double garage with cool room.

Any family and their critters will love to call this place home, with Riddells Creek station and cafes just five minutes away by car.
